Include Google Ads ad customizers in ad copy

Ad customizers are parameters in your Google Ads ad copy that are replaced by dynamic text when an ad is served.

Ad customizers allow you to automatically customize the text of your search ads. You can adapt your ad text based on keywords. Ad customizers provide tailored messaging for each search, it’s scalable with hundreds of ad variations, and maintain performance data accuracy despite automatic updates.

When you create ads in Search Ads 360, you can include ad customizers in your ad copy. You need to add customizer data within Google Ads. You can also include a countdown function to show the number of days remaining in a promotion or sale.

Example

Scott's kitchen supply store offers hundreds of different stand mixers. He wants his ads to show details for each model, along with the current sale price that he's offering.

Ad customizers let him offer these details for all his mixers, with only one ad. With responsive search ads, first he needs to create the customizers by defining the attributes which can then be used across his account. Then all he needs to do is to upload ad customizer data with the details associated with each mixer.

A line from this ad customizer spreadsheet might look like this:

Keyword Customizer: Model Customizer: Capacity Customizer: Type Customizer: Start_price Customizer: Sale_ends
prowhip 300 ProWhip 300 5 tilt-head $199 USD 2025/05/15 20:00:00

The "Keyword" column shows what keyword should trigger the details in the other columns.

When Scott writes his ad, he uses customizers that reference each column in place of specific details. The first part of the customizer ("Mixers") is the name he gave to his data set, and the second part (for example, "Model") is the name of a column.

{=Mixers.Model} Stand Mixer
example.com
{=Mixers.Capacity} quart {=Mixers.Type} stand mixer.
{=Mixers.Start_price} - sale ends in {=COUNTDOWN("2025/01/15 20:00:00")}.

Now, if someone searches for "buy prowhip 300" on May 10, 2025, and this ad appears, the customizers update the ad according to the "prowhip 300" keyword, like this:

ProWhip 300 Stand Mixer
Ad example.com
5 quart tilt-head stand mixer.
$199 USD - sale ends in 5 days.

If the ad is served on May 15, 2025, at 18:00, the ad appears indicating that the sale ends in 2 hours, as that is the remaining time until the specified end date and time.

Business data

Business data allows you to manage multiple data sources (data feeds) for ads, assets, and targeting across Google Ads. It lets you track upload history, ad status, clicks, impressions, and campaign performance. With business data, you can create ad customizer attributes for responsive search ads. Default values

Default values in ad customizers allow you to provide an alternative value for each piece of customized text in your ads. So even if you are not using a data feed, your ads will always show. Go through the default values definition for more information.
